n(1981 A. D.) Multitech
Corporation debuts the first branded microprocessor learning kit
Micro-Professor I (MPF-I). MPF-I is the most important milestone for Multitech corporation to enter
the computer industry.
n(CPU: Zilog Z80; RAM: 2 KB; ROM:
4 KB; Clock Rate: 1.79 MHz; Display: six digit LED display; Cassette Tape Recorder.)

n(1982 A. D.) Multitech
Corporation unveils the first 8-bit Taiwan¡¦s home computer Micro-Professor
II (MPF-II). (CPU: MOSTEK 6502; RAM: 64 KB; TV
display; BASIC
interpreter.)

n(1983 A. D.) Multitech
Corporation introduces a personal computer Micro-Professor III
(MPF-III). (CPU: MOSTEK 6502; RAM: 64 KB;
CRT display; OS: DOS 3.3.)
